Mike McCarthy has been said to be on the hot seat for so long that you’d be forgiven for thinking it’s been that way since the moment he was hired.
For the head coach himself, it’s just part of the gig.
McCarthy enters Year 4 with pressure to get the Cowboys over the proverbial hump that has daunted them for years. They took a step in the right direction last season, beating the Bucs in the wild card round before losing to the 49ers.
Winning just one playoff game, obviously, isn’t where the bar is set though. And with loads of talent around the roster, McCarthy is again perceived to be in danger of losing his job if the Cowboys can’t continue to grow this season.
McCarthy couldn’t help but crack a joke on Shan & RJ when asked if he hears all the noise.
“I just feel the love brother, I don’t know what you’re talking about,” McCarthy quipped.
“It’s part of the ride, it’s part of the responsibility,” he then added. “It’s definitely part of the responsibility of being a head coach in this league, and definitely part of being head coach of the Dallas Cowboys.”
The Cowboys are 30-20 under McCarthy, and enter the 2023 season among the favorites to reach the Super Bowl out of the NFC. What bar McCarthy needs to clear in order to keep his job isn’t certain, but suffice it to say he’s acutely aware all this pressure simply goes with the territory.
